Cirsium horridulum var. horridulum (Horrid thistle)
Marcus, Joseph A.

Cirsium horridulum var. horridulum

Cirsium horridulum Michx. var. horridulum

Horrid Thistle, Yellow Thistle

Asteraceae (Aster Family)

Synonym(s): Carduus pinetorum, Carduus smallii, Carduus spinosissimus, Cirsium horridulum var. elliottii, Cirsium smallii, Cirsium spinosissimum

USDA Symbol: CIHOH

USDA Native Status: L48 (N)

 

From the Image Gallery

3 photo(s) available in the Image Gallery

Plant Characteristics

Duration: Annual , Biennial
Habit: Herb
Size Notes: Up to about 6 feet tall.
Fruit: Fruit is a cypsela (pl. cypselae). Though technically incorrect, the fruit is often referred to as an achene.

Bloom Information

Bloom Color: White , Yellow , Purple
Bloom Time: Apr , May , Jun

Distribution

USA: AL , AR , CT , DE , FL , GA , LA , MA , MD , ME , MS , NC , NH , NJ , NY , OK , PA , RI , SC , TN , TX , VA
